Factors to Consider When Choosing a Therapist in Lynnwood

Finding the right therapist in Lynnwood starts with getting clear on what you need. Consider whether you're looking for help with a specific concern — such as anxiety, depression, or relationship challenges — or broader support during a life transition. Therapists hold different licenses (LMHC, LCSW, LMFT, psychologist) and bring different specialties, so reviewing a provider's background and approach can help you decide if they're a good match.

Lynnwood's location at the intersection of I-5 and I-405 means you can also access providers in nearby communities like Edmonds, Mountlake Terrace, Bothell, and Shoreline. Many therapists in the area offer both in-person and virtual sessions, giving you flexibility to choose what fits your schedule. If you prefer to meet face-to-face, look for a provider with an office close to you. If convenience is a priority, a virtual session can save commute time while still providing the same quality of care.

Therapy in the Lynnwood area can be expensive without insurance. One of the most reliable ways to lower your out-of-pocket cost is to see a provider who is in-network with your plan.
